BYZANTINE GOLD MASTERWORKS 11648. A MAGNIFICENT BYZANTINE GOLD CROSS WITH MATCHING PENDANTS. Late Byzantine period, c. 8th-10th century AD. A matching set consisting of a magnificent ornate 22kt gold openwork cross, beautifully decorated and set with cabochon garnets each side. Plus a matching pair of large 22kt gold earrings or temple pendants from the same artist's hand with the same beautiful openwork design, each having a hinged hanging loop with pin. The cross measuring 5cm in length and weighing 36.46 grams, the pendants measuring 6.5 cm x 4.5 cm, x 0.9 cm. and weighing 24.78 gm. All in generally excellent condition, compete and wearable with no repair or restoration and with intact suspension loops.

6898. A BYZANTINE BONE PLAQUE WITH CHRIST, ca. 10th-12th century. Christ pantocrator holding the Bible in his left hand, his right hand raised against his chest. 1.3 x 2.1 inches. Left edge missing. 6382. A BYZANTINE IVORY CASE AMULET, c. 4th-8th century AD. With twin suspension loops, hollowed out from one end. 2 inches. Wearable with care and would look spectacular on a thin gold chain.
